    The Role of Authenticity, Local Culture, Tourism Perceived Value, and Memorable Tourism Experience for Heritage Tourism Revisit Intention

    Abstract
    Tourism heritage refers to the travel and visitation of destinations that possess historical, cultural, and natural significance. Heritage tourism significantly promotes the understanding, appreciation, and preservation of the world's diverse heritage. It is a critical element of sustainable tourism development that generates economic, social, and cultural benefits for both tourists and local communities. This research aims to see the influence of Heritage tourism authenticity, local culture, the value of tourism perceptions, and and memorable tourist experiences on the intention to return. This research is a quantitative study using a purposive random sampling method with a total of 200 respondents. The data obtained was then analyzed using SmartPLS. The study's results explain that the entire hypothesis in this study is accepted and has a significant positive effect.
